privacy and better protection against surrounding node (sybil) attacks. If you are using the older Raspbian Jessie image, compiling Amero is a bit more complicated. The version of Boost available in the Debian Jessie repositories is too old to use with Amero, and thus you must compile a newer version yourself. The following explains the extra steps and has been tested on a Raspberry Pi 2 with a clean install of minimal Raspbian Jessie.

To use a pruned blockchain, it is best to start the initial sync with –prune-blockchain. However, it is also possible
to prune an existing blockchain using the amero-blockchain-prune tool or using the –prune-blockchain amerod option
with an existing chain. If an existing chain exists, pruning will temporarily require disk space to store both the full

Approximately three months prior to a scheduled software upgrade, a branch from master will be created with the new release version tag. Pull requests that address bugs should then be made to both master and the new release branch. Pull requests that require extensive review and testing (generally, optimizations and new features) should not be made to the release branch. By default, the build uses the library installed on the system
and ignores the vendored sources. However, if no library is found installed on
the system, then the vendored source will be built and used. The vendored
sources are also used for statically-linked builds because distribution
packages often include only shared library binaries (.so) but not static

As of May 2020, the full Amero blockchain file is about 100 GB. One can store a pruned blockchain, which is about 30 GB. A pruned blockchain can only serve part of the historical chain data to other peers, but is otherwise identical in
functionality to the full blockchain.
